Planning Your Layout and Gathering Tools
Before you touch a wire, meticulous planning is essential to ensure a safe and effective installation. You must determine the exact location of the cabinets, the required light span, and the most efficient path for the wiring to reach a power source. This stage prevents costly mistakes and ensures the final result meets your specific needs.

- Measure the length of your cabinets to calculate the total footage of light strip needed.
- Identify a viable power source, typically an electrical junction box located in the wall or ceiling above the cabinets.
- Plan the route for the wiring, aiming for the shortest and most concealed path possible.

Safety First: Preparing the Power Supply
Safety is the absolute cornerstone of any electrical work. Your first action must always be to de-energize the circuit you will be working on to prevent the risk of severe electric shock. Never assume a circuit is off without verifying it with a reliable voltage tester.
Locate your home's main electrical panel and turn off the breaker that supplies power to the area where you will be installing the lights. Once the breaker is off, use your voltage tester to confirm that the power is indeed dead at the existing junction box or outlet you intend to connect to. This simple verification process is the most important step in protecting yourself during the installation.

Running the Wiring to the Cabinets
With the power confirmed off, you can begin the physical installation of the wiring. This involves running the NM cable from your power source to the location of your under cabinet light strips. The goal is to create a secure, protected path for the electrical current.
If you are wiring to a switch, you will need to run the cable from the switch box to the cabinet lighting location and then back to the power source to complete the circuit. Use cable staples to secure the wiring along the wall framing, ensuring it is held firmly in place and protected from pinching. Always adhere to local electrical codes regarding cable depth and securing requirements.
Making the Electrical Connections
This is the core of the hardwired installation, where you connect the lighting to the building's electrical system. Carefully strip the insulation from the wires and join the corresponding colors using secure wire nuts. The standard configuration involves connecting black to black (hot), white to white (neutral), and bare copper or green to the grounding wire.

For a dimmer switch or smart switch installation, the wiring logic is different, often involving a traveler wire. If you are unfamiliar with multi-wire connections or switch configurations, consulting a qualified electrician is the safest course of action to ensure a correct and code-compliant setup.
Mounting the Lights and Final Testing
Once all electrical connections are made and securely enclosed within a junction box, you can move to the final assembly. Carefully attach the light strips to the underside of your cabinets, pressing firmly to ensure the adhesive backing creates a strong bond. Most modern LED strips are designed for easy cutting to size, allowing you to customize the lighting to fit your exact cabinet dimensions.
After the strips are mounted, restore power at the circuit breaker. If you have wired a switch, test it by toggling it on and off. For a standard hardwired connection, the lights should illuminate immediately. Gradually introduce the light strips, checking for any flickering or inconsistency, which would indicate a loose connection.
